>I have a program that stores routines (prg file stuff) in a memo field of a table (there is a good reason for this!).
>When I want to run this routine, I copy the text into a file called temp.prg then compile it and run it.
>The small problem I have is that as the file compiles, the status box flashes onto screen. I would like to stop this.
>I have tried the following methods:-
>SET TALK OFF
>SET CONSOLE OFF
> but neither work. Anybody have any other ideas ?
>
Alec,
Try
SET TALK NOWINDOW
That should do it.
